New online services now available

A suite of new online services is making it easier for people to engage and do business with Council.

The new platform on Council's website has a range of online service options including request a service, make secure payments and lodge a development application.

A customised feature enables people to get the real-time status of their enquiry as well as track its progress.

Mayor Bim Lange said the upgrade was part of Council's commitment to improving customer service and being accessible 24-7 for people leading busy lives.

"We realise people no longer do business between the hours of 9 and 5, and a device is often the quickest and easiest way to complete a transaction," he said.

"We're genuinely committed to making our services streamlined, efficient and customised to people's needs."

People who register for online services will have access to a user-friendly and intuitive interface that's simple to navigate.

"But for those people who appreciate a personal face-to-face service, we still have customer service officers available at all branch offices and over the phone to support customer enquiries," said Mayor Lange.
